What Is a Confirmation Statement and What Does It Confirm?
A confirmation statement — often referred to by its form name, CS01 — is a filing made to Companies House that confirms the information held about your company is accurate and up to date as at the confirmation date. It is a check on the public record, not a set of figures, so it is a separate filing from annual accounts and from a Corporation Tax Return or VAT Return.
- Registered office address and other company contact details
- Directors, company secretary and their service addresses
- Shareholders, share capital and the statement of capital
- People with significant control (PSC) information
- Standard Industrial Classification (SIC) code and company name
- Confirmation that the company is still entitled to remain on the register
- Where something has changed, the separate notification or update may be needed as well

A confirmation statement is a filing made to Companies House that confirms the information held about your company is accurate and up to date. It is sometimes called a CS01, which is the form used for the filing. It is a confirmation of the public record rather than a set of financial figures, so it is not a replacement for annual accounts, a Corporation Tax Return or a VAT Return. Where any of the underlying details have changed, those changes usually need to be reported separately as well as confirmed on the statement.
Most incorporated companies on the Companies House register need to file a confirmation statement, including private limited companies, companies limited by guarantee and dormant or non-trading companies. Being dormant or not trading does not normally remove the requirement, because the statement is about the company's details rather than its activity. If you are unsure whether your company is within scope, it is worth checking your company's filing history and current status before assuming nothing is due.
UK companies generally need to file a confirmation statement at least once every 12 months, even if nothing has changed and even if the company is dormant. That 12-month period is known as the review period and is separate from your company's accounting period or annual accounts deadline, so the dates can fall at different times of the year. Companies can also file more than one confirmation statement during a review period when information changes and they want the record brought up to date sooner.
The filing is a check on what Companies House already holds: the registered office address, directors and company secretary, shareholders and share capital, people with significant control, the SIC code and the company name. If any of those details are wrong or out of date, the correct update is normally made first so the confirmation statement reflects reality. Some changes — such as a new director or a change of registered office — must be notified to Companies House separately rather than simply noted on the statement.
Yes, in most cases. Dormancy relates to whether the company is trading and to its accounts and tax position; it does not remove the need to keep the Companies House register accurate. A dormant company can still have directors, shareholders and a registered office, and those details still need confirming. It is also worth remembering that dormant companies may have separate accounts and tax obligations, which are dealt with outside the confirmation statement.
No — these are three distinct filings with different purposes. The confirmation statement confirms that the information Companies House holds about the company is accurate and up to date. Annual (statutory) accounts report the company's financial position for an accounting period and go to Companies House. A Corporation Tax Return, usually the CT600, is submitted to HMRC to report the company's taxable profits and is not part of the confirmation statement at all.
If a confirmation statement is not filed when it is due, the information on the public register can become out of date, and Companies House may take further action in line with its own guidance on late or missing filings. The practical consequences depend on the company's circumstances and how long the filing is outstanding, so it is best to check the current Companies House guidance or speak to a professional rather than wait. Bringing the filing up to date is usually the quickest way to resolve it.
